Brachial plexus injuries which can be prevented

The brachialplexus is a collection of nerves that regulate the movement of the shoulder, arm, and hand. Erb's spalsy could result from an injury to the brachial area, which may occur due to a difficult birth or later in life. This condition can cause pain, weakness, and numbness. It may also affect the wrist, elbow, and fingers. It is preventable by taking reasonable medical precautions.

Brachial plexus injuries may occur during difficult births, when the baby's skull becomes lodged between the pelvic bone of the mother or during a vigorous birth. This can stretch or tear nerves, resulting in arm paralysis. The injuries could result from a doctor's inattention or a medical procedure.

Minor brachial-plexus injury can be healed over time. However, it may take several months. If the nerves are not healed, a surgeon can perform the procedure of a nerve graft or transfer. These techniques involve using an uninjured part of a different nerve to replace the damaged nerve portion.

Some children may never regain the full function of their arms and hands. If the injury is severe enough, surgery may improve the condition of the patient. Medical treatment usually includes physical therapy and medication to ease the pain. They may also use electric stimulation as well as other therapies. These techniques help improve muscle strength, range-of-motion, and flexibility.

In the Erb's palsy lawsuits families are able to obtain compensation for medical care and other expenses relating to their child's illness. They can also seek damages for income and wages lost. The legal process begins by filing a complaint at the court, and serving it to the defendants. It is typically a doctor or a hospital.

If a plaintiff file a lawsuit, defendants have 30 calendar days to respond. In this time, both sides will gather proof to support their assertions. This will include expert reports. The expert report will be from a physician with experience in treating injuries to the Erb's palsy.

The next step is negotiating an agreement. The amount of money that an attorney representing Erb's palsy could obtain for their client is contingent on a variety of factors such as the extent and future cost of health care. The majority times, an Erb's palsy lawsuit is settled outside of the court. This is beneficial to both parties because it saves both time and money.
